From 227a2a35d64db87d889f7a44101f11a117b8e06a Mon Sep 17 00:00:00 2001 From: vincent-peugnet Date: Sat, 18 Jan 2020 16:35:20 +0100 Subject: refactoring medialist --- app/fn/fn.php | 24 ++++++++++++++++++++++++ 1 file changed, 24 insertions(+) (limited to 'app/fn/fn.php') diff --git a/app/fn/fn.php b/app/fn/fn.php index ccccfb9..af02202 100644 --- a/app/fn/fn.php +++ b/app/fn/fn.php @@ -1,5 +1,7 @@ ' . $dirname . ''; + } else { + $folder = '├─📁' . $dirname; + } + echo ''; + echo '' . str_repeat('  ', $deepness) . $folder . ''; + echo '' . $dir['dirfilecount'] . ''; + echo ''; + foreach ($dir as $key => $value) { + if (is_array($value)) { + treecount($value, $key, $deepness + 1, $path . DIRECTORY_SEPARATOR . $key, $currentdir, $mediaopt); + } + } +} + + -- cgit v1.2.3 From 49273cba81ea86639a23dfd5a43bda2f6b01f075 Mon Sep 17 00:00:00 2001 From: vincent-peugnet Date: Mon, 20 Jan 2020 01:56:57 +0100 Subject: fix media little problems --- app/fn/fn.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'app/fn/fn.php') diff --git a/app/fn/fn.php b/app/fn/fn.php index af02202..583227a 100644 --- a/app/fn/fn.php +++ b/app/fn/fn.php @@ -214,8 +214,8 @@ function array_diff_assoc_recursive($array1, $array2) { */ function treecount(array $dir, string $dirname, int $deepness, string $path, string $currentdir, Medialist $mediaopt) { - if ($path === $currentdir) { - $folder = '├─📂' . $dirname . ''; + if ($path . '/' === $currentdir) { + $folder = '├─📂' . $dirname . ''; } else { $folder = '├─📁' . $dirname; } -- cgit v1.2.3